Jascha Sohl-Dickstein(@jaschasd) 's Twitter Profile Photo

Have you ever done a dense grid search over neural network hyperparameters? Like a *really dense* grid search? It looks like this (!!). Blueish colors correspond to hyperparameters for which training converges, redish colors to hyperparameters for which training diverges.

Tianyu Liu(@t_y_liu) 's Twitter Profile Photo

Modeling the interaction between tokens is vital to NLP. It takes quadratic time—every pair of tokens needs to be compared.
Our paper shows that, by casting this problem as sorting, this complexity can be reduced to linear—just like you can sort n numbers in O(n).
